I've taught Composition Studies here at SF State for the last 12 years and have taught college writing for 20 (!). I'm excited to share the interdisciplinary nature of this field with you; to hear your experiences about learning and writing; and to build an engaged community around social justice-oriented learning. I teach undergraduate writing courses, as well as graduate courses in composition, literacy studies, and pedagogy. 

My scholarship focuses on writing/learning transfer, hybrid forms of the essay which promote writers’ rhetorical and stylistic awareness, pedagogies for graduate-level writing instruction, and open-access publishing. As a researcher, I am most proud of my work co-founding and serving as Senior Editor of the journal Literacy in Composition Studies. I have co-authored/co-edited two books: Informed Choices: A Guide for Teachers of College Writing and Literacy and Pedagogy in an Age of Misinformation and Disinformation. My work has also appeared in College English, Enculturation, and several edited collections.
